WebJun 21, 2024 · Harvesting Wheat Wheat is ready to harvest when the kernels are crunchy and hard. You can test them between your teeth. Soft kernels need to ripen further. WebMar 26, 2024 · To do this, pinch a wheat head between your thumb and forefinger and rub it gently. Once you’ve released one of the grains, chew on it to find out if it cracks open and softens as you chew. If it does, you know your wheat is ready to be harvested. WebDrying wheat and barley. If you harvest grain at high moisture content, you need to artificially dry it to 13 to 14 percent moisture for safe storage. Crop producers sometimes harvest wetter-than-usual grain to reduce harvest losses or because of wet weather.
